Discover more about Bajuwarengehöft Mattsee

Bajuwarengehöft Mattsee is a remarkable historical landmark that transports visitors back to the era of the Bavarians, showcasing the lifestyle and culture of this ancient community. Located by the serene Mattsee lake, the site features a reconstructed settlement that reflects the architecture and daily life of the early Bavarian settlers. Guests can stroll through the open-air museum, immersing themselves in the atmosphere of centuries past as they explore traditional wooden houses, artisanal workshops, and ancient farming techniques. The picturesque backdrop of the lake and surrounding hills adds to the charm, making it an ideal spot for photography and relaxation. Alongside its historical significance, the Bajuwarengehöft also hosts various cultural events and activities throughout the year, including traditional crafts demonstrations and seasonal festivals, providing an engaging experience for tourists of all ages. The knowledgeable staff and guides enhance the visit by sharing intriguing stories and insights into the Bavarian way of life, ensuring that every guest leaves with a deeper understanding of the region's rich history.
